O que é registro em linguagem de programação?

Perguntado por: Diego Silva  |  Última atualização: 19. April 2025
Pontuação: 4.2/5 (19 avaliações)

Um registro (= record) é um pacote de variáveis, possivelmente de tipos diferentes. Cada variável é um campo (= field) do registro. Na linguagem C, registros são conhecidos como struct s (o nome é uma abreviatura de structure).

O que é um registro em programação?

Em ciência da computação, registros ou registos (também chamados de tuplas, estruturas ou dados compostos) estão entre as estruturas de dados heterogêneas mais simples. Um registro é um valor que contém outros valores, tipicamente em número fixo e sequência e normalmente indexados por nomes.

O que é um registro em C?

Um registro (ou, como é chamado em C, uma estrutura) é um tipo, e também um valor desse tipo, que é um produto cartesiano de outros tipos, chamados de campos ou componentes do registro, com notações especiais para definição dos componentes do produto e para acesso a esses componentes.

O que é um struct em programação?

Programação C - Structs. Structs, também conhecidas como Registros, definem tipos de dados que agrupam variáveis sob um mesmo tipo de dado. A ideia de usar uma struct é permitir que, ao armazenar os dados de uma mesma entidade, isto possa ser feito com uma única variável.

Quais são os elementos individuais de um registro chamado?

como componentes: nome, telefone, endereço, cidade e cep.

NÃO CAIA NO CONTO DA PROGRAMAÇÃO

18 questões relacionadas encontradas

O que é registro e exemplos?

Definição - O que é Registro

Acúmulo de referências, em consecutivos campos de dados do sistema tratados como unidades únicas de informação. Por exemplo, o registro de um fornecedor possui informações como nome, endereço, telefone, etc.

O que é tipo de registro?

O tipo de registro indica o tipo dos dados de peças ou os dados de peças abrangentes, por exemplo, peça avulsa, montagem, cabo, carcaça, lista de acessórios, padrão de furação, cliente.

Qual a diferença entre classe e struct?

Classes suportam herança, permitindo que você crie uma nova classe baseada em outra existente. Isso é útil quando você deseja estender o comportamento de uma classe pai. Structs, por outro lado, não suportam herança.

O que é a função typedef?

O comando typedef permite ao programador definir um novo nome para um determinado tipo.

Como declarar um char em C?

Existe varias formas de se declarar uma variável do tipo string em C como: char *str; char str[]; char str[100]; char str[1][100];

Para que serve um struct?

O struct é utilizado basicamente para agrupar variáveis que tenham um objetivo comum e criar novos tipos de dados. Tecnicamente, a struct irá alinhar fisicamente esses dados na memória permitindo que eles sejam acessados por um ponto único de acesso.

O que é typedef struct?

A palavra reservada ''typedef'' permite definir (ou redefinir) um tipo de dado. Ela pode ser aplicada a qualquer tipo da linguagem C, mas é particularmente útil com structs, pois simplifica a declaração de variáveis e parâmetros de tipo struct.

Como declarar um struct?

Para declarar uma variável do tipo struct Data basta indicar qual o tipo (struct Data) seguido do nome das variáveis. struct Data d , datas [100] , ∗ ptrData ; d é uma variável do tipo struct Data.

O que é um struct em C?

A ideia do Struct é de armazenar os dados em uma mesma entidade, em apenas uma única variável. Se quisermos guardar o nome, telefone e o e-mail de uma pessoa, podemos criar uma Struct chamada Pessoa, por exemplo, e agrupar essas informações em um único tipo de dado.

O que é um registro em SQL?

O que é SQL? SQL ou Standard Query Language, é uma linguagem padrão declarativa utilizada para a manipulação de bancos de dados relacionais. O SQL é um conhecimento fundamental para quem precisa fazer consulta, pedidos e escrever querys em bancos de dados.

O que é registro no SQL?

Um tipo de registro é um tipo de dado composto que consiste em um ou mais identificadores e seus tipos de dados correspondentes. Você pode criar tipos de registro definidos pelo usuário usando a instrução TYPE IS RECORD dentro de um pacote ou usando a instrução CREATE TYPE (Object).

O que é uma Union em C?

As estruturas de dados do tipo Union permite armazenar diferentes tipos de dados no mesmo local de memória. A grande vantagem dessa estrutura esta na organização da memória, e no seu reaproveitamento, isto é, as unions fornecem uma maneira eficiente de usar o mesmo local de memória para vários propósitos.

Quando usar Void em C?

void (C++)

Quando usado como um tipo de retorno da função, a palavra-chave void especifica que a função não retorna um valor. Quando usado para a lista de parâmetros de uma função, um item nulo especifica void que a função não usa parâmetros.

O que é typedef em linguagem C?

O typedef é usado para definir um tipo de dados, como o nome já indica. Além dos tipos já existentes na linguagem você pode criar os seus e funcionarem como qualquer outro.

O que é um struct Swift?

Classes e Structs são estruturas flexíveis que constituem o código do nosso programa, você pode definir propriedades e métodos que adicionam funcionalidades as suas classes e estruturas.

Qual a diferença entre uma classe e um objeto?

– Os objetos possuem características próprias, denotadas por atributos. – Os objetos podem ser categorizados, agrupados, e uma classe descreve todos os objetos de um tipo particular.

Quais os elementos que compõem uma classe?

Uma classe comumente define o estado e o comportamento de um objeto implementando atributos e métodos. Os atributos (por vezes referidos como "campos", "membros de dados" ou "propriedades"), indicam as possíveis informações armazenadas por um objeto de uma classe, representando o estado de cada objeto.

O que é um registro de DNS?

DNS é a sigla em inglês de Sistema de Nome de Domínio. Esse sistema é essencialmente a agenda telefônica da Web que organiza e identifica domínios.

O que é um domínio Cname?

Um CNAME, ou nome canônico, é uma entrada no Sistema de Nomes de Domínio (DNS, na sigla em inglês) que especifica onde alguém pode encontrar suas páginas da Web.

O que significa registro 1 2 e 3 4?

R.: O acabamento anunciado serve para registros nas medidas de 1/2''(meia), 3/4''(três quartos) e 1''(uma) polegadas.

Artigo anterior
O que acontece se dormir com a babosa no rosto?
Artigo seguinte
Quantos vale o algarismo 5?